Meaning of "So Long" by Pat Benatar


The lyrics of "So Long" by Pat Benatar convey feelings of separation and yearning for a lost love. The repetition of the phrase "so long" throughout the song emphasizes the finality of the departure while hinting at a lingering hope for a reunion. The lines "You're my own, even though we're far apart // But I'll keep you right here in my heart" illustrate a deep emotional connection that transcends physical distance, indicating that the singer's love for the other person is enduring. The lines "Or could it, could it, could it, could it be - goodbye // Don't you know that you've been mine so long" highlight the reluctance to accept the end of the relationship and the reluctance to say goodbye. Overall, the lyrics capture the bittersweet emotions of letting go while holding onto cherished memories.
